A bill

 

TO AMEND THE SOUTH CAROLINA CODE OF LAWS BY AMENDING SECTION 61-6-1600, RELATING TO ALCOHOLIC LIQUOR SALES BY NONPROFIT ORGANIZATIONS, SO AS TO PROVIDE THAT CERTAIN INVITEES OF A NONPROFIT ORGANIZATION MAY CONSUME ALCOHOLIC LIQUORS SOLD BY THE DRINK.

 

Be it enacted by the General Assembly of the State of South Carolina:

 

SECTION 1.  Section 61-6-1600(A) of the S.C. Code is amended to read:

 

    (A) A nonprofit organization which is licensed by the department pursuant to the provisions of this article may sell alcoholic liquors by the drink. A member or, guest of a member, of a nonprofit organization or other invitee on the nonprofit licensed premises may consume alcoholic liquors sold by the drink upon the premises between the hours of ten o'clock in the morning and two o'clock the following morning.

 

SECTION 2.  This act takes effect upon approval by the Governor.
